Mexican FM to meet with Powell, Rice
www.chinaview.cn 2004-07-21 09:58:06

    MEXICO CITY, July 20 (Xinhuanet) -- Mexican Foreign Minister Luis Derbez will start a two-day visit to Washington to meet US Secretary of State Colin Powell and National Security Adviser Condoleezza Rice.

    The visit aims at "continuing the dialogue with the US leaders and to solve bilateral issues between the two countries," Derbez said in a communique Tuesday.

    Derbez will also meet senators Richrd Lugar, chairman of the International Affairs Committee of the Senate; Joseph Biden, vice chairman of this Committee, and Norm Coleman, chairman of the Sub-Committee for America.

    During the visit, Derbez will sign an agreement on labor protection with the US Labor Department and the other one on nutritional assistance with the Agriculture Department.

    According to the two agreements ,the Mexican government is to improve the living conditions of the Mexicans in the United States,the communique said.

    Over 20 million people of Mexican origin live in the United States, but nearly five million of them are illegal residents. Enditem
